Web14 okt. 2011 · Nature involves the charecterists we inherit through our genes, hence why we often hear the phrases “You’re just like you’re mother/father” from friends or other family members. Whereas, nurture includes the influence of the environment or our surroundings within childhood, on our later personalities and behaviour. Web1 mrt. 2024 · Both nature and nurture can play a role in personality, although large-scale twin studies suggest that there is a strong genetic component. 3. While the exact degree varies depending on the trait, genetics does have an influence on personality. Twin and adoption studies indicate that human personality is around 30% to 60% heritable. 4. highlights sheffield wednesday
